An ornamental band, often fashioned from a precious metal hue and embellished with simulated gems, serves as a cinching accessory for attire. This particular adornment enhances visual appeal, drawing attention to the waistline and potentially elevating the overall aesthetic of an ensemble. As an example, consider its use to accentuate the waist of a simple dress, transforming it from casual to more formal wear.
The value of such a piece lies in its capacity to personalize an outfit and reflect individual style. Throughout history, belts have served not only a functional purpose but also as indicators of status and fashion. The integration of shimmering elements into belt design represents a continuation of this tradition, adding an element of luxury and visual interest to clothing. It is also commonly used to enhance formal wear.
